My friend and I will be staying at SSR in a studio during the first week of December for some ladies-only time and Christmas shopping.
We requested a room with a view of DTD. I know it's not a guarantee but I can hope.
Since we will not be renting a car, will are hoping to get a room with the shortest walking distance to DTD. We will be attending the World of Disney Shopping event and we will have to get there around 5:30am before the Disney transportation is running, so walking is our only option.
We stayed in the Grandstand building once before and we loved the location and the fact that it was the first bus stop and always got a seat but it is far from the main building and DTD.
So the question is; what building or rooms, would have the shortest walking distance to DTD and how long does it take to walk over?
 
You want to request a room in Congress Park, overlooking Downtown Disney. That is the closest walking distance to DTD. It's a nice, peaceful walk.

There is a wonderful walking path (concrete sidewalk) that leads you right to the bus drop off for DTD. It is lit at night, but there is really not "gated" entry to keep the riff raff out.

In fact, there is a posted sign that says that the path is supposedly closed from "Dusk to Dawn". I have stayed in Congress Park numerous times and walked to DTD. It's a quick jaunt. Carrying a lot of bags back to the resort AFTER your shopping spree may be the issue as I think only the Disney Store will deliver to the resorts (I could be wrong on this point though). Still the walk won't be bad and with 2 of you, you shouldn't have any issues walking to DTD that early in the morning. Enjoy and boy am I jealous!!

Here's the SSR map. DTD is a short walk from Congress Park buildings 1101-1436 and 1501 - 1836. I don't think it took more than 10/15 minutes tops. My DD and I stayed in the 1501-1836 building and we went to DTD for lunch and dinner.

The path that has the sign "closed from dusk to dawn" is just a path through
the trees from the front of CP to the actual path to DTD. The path along the lake is well lit and does not close at night. Watch out for the raccoons if you have food:rotfl: We were coming back from the rain forest cafe with leftovers one night and two raccoons decided they wanted our ribs. They were quite bold.
